Came across this deal on Grainger this morning, I ordered 1 and thought many some others could take advantage of it.

https://www.grainger.com/search?searchQuery=3zw32

$10 for a 165::F fuselink fire damper is a deal.

I will be using this to blow cold air down from an upstairs room to the room my insert is in through the ceiling. I will get a computer fan and put it on top of this so it should be pretty quiet.

Hope this helps you guys get compliant with fire codes and be safe.
 
I wonder if it matters or not that this unit is meant for being installed in duct work,,,, not sure if it would be kosher to use it in a means it wasn't designed for?
